Spanish Chickpea and Spinach Stew (Espinacas con Garbanzos)
A hearty and flavorful Spanish stew featuring chickpeas, spinach, and a touch of spice. This vegan dish is naturally egg-free and packed with nutrients.

Ingredients
- 2 tablespoons Olive oil
- 1 medium Onion, chopped
- 3 cloves Gar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on Smoked paprika
- 1/2 teaspoon Cumin
- 1 15 oz can Canned chickpeas, drained and rinsed
- 1 14 oz can Canned diced tomatoes
- 1 cup Vegetable broth
- 5 oz Fresh spinach
- 1 tablespoon Lemon juice
- 1/2 teaspoon Salt
- 1/4 teaspoon Black pepper
Instructions
- 1Place a large heavy-bottomed pot or Dutch oven on the stovetop over medium heat, which is 350°F (175°C). Add the 2 tablespoons of olive oil.
- 2Add the 1 medium chopped onion to the pot. Cook, stirring occasionally, until the onion pieces are softened and look translucent, about 5 minutes. Add the 3 cloves of minced garlic and cook, stirring constantly, until you can smell its fragrance, about 1 minute more.
- 3Stir in the 1 teaspoon of smoked paprika and the 1/2 teaspoon of cumin. Cook, stirring constantly, until the spices smell fragrant, about 30 seconds.
- 4Add the 1 (15 oz can) of drained and rinsed chickpeas, the 1 (14 oz can) of diced tomatoes, and the 1 cup of vegetable broth to the pot. Stir everything together. Increase the heat slightly to bring the mixture to a gentle simmer, then reduce the heat back to medium-low. Cook, stirring occasionally, for 15 minutes, allowing the flavors to meld.
- 5Add the 5 oz of fresh spinach to the pot. Stir gently until all the spinach leaves have wilted into the stew, which should take about 2 to 3 minutes.
- 6Turn off the heat. Stir in the 1 tablespoon of lemon juice, the 1/2 teaspoon of salt, and the 1/4 teaspoon of black pepper until well combined. Serve the stew hot.
